Note: The CVD (CAS Visual Debugger) is an UIMA tool which is really helpful 
visualizing a single result mainly for debugging purposes.  There are many ways 
to customize the output of cTAKES.  Were you just looking for something simple 
to visualize the xml output?  If so, then there is a tool called UIMA CAS 
viewer [1] where you can import the xml and pick and choose the Types you are 
interested in.
Alternatively, there are programmatic ways to customize the output: Some 
examples include:

1)      Writing a custom Java CASConsumer [2] where you can select the Types 
that your application may be interested in.

2)      There is a GU[3] I in the sandbox area which is intended to make this 
easier for users to configure.

Greetings all.

I am relatively new to cTakes, and am seeking some guidance on best 
use/practices. Specifically on the output generated by cTakes CVD. The XML 
output is verbose. I need to make that output more succinct to user needs. Is 
there a way in CVD to scale down the output, customize the output? Is the 
generated output based/controlled on the data in the dictionaries? If CVD does 
not allow customizing the output, do you have any suggestions on secondary 
tools that will make it easier to get to the medical info and hide/remove the 
lexical/grammar info. Is custom software necessary to parse the data?

When I import the xml generated from CVD directly into Allegrograph, and 
display in Gruff, the resulting graph is enormous for one medical record entry. 
Perhaps there is some step between the output from CVD and the input to a 
datastore that can reduce the data to a manageable state?
